Body
Origins and Family
Polikarp Bobrobskyi was born in Besidivka[2]. He was born on +1923-06-20T00:00:00Z[3].
Education
Educated at Berdiansk State Pedagogical University[10], an educational institution[24], in Ukraine[25], founded in 1932[26] and Taras Shevchenko National University of Kyiv[11], a public university[27], in Russian Empire[28], founded in 1834[29]. Polikarp Bobrobskyi earned the academic degree of Doktor Nauk in Philosophy[19].
Career and Affiliations
Polikarp Bobrobskyi worked as a philosophy of education[6]. Among his employers was Sumy State A.S. Makarenko Pedagogical University[9].
Recognition
Awards received include Order of the Red Banner of Labour[12], a socialist order of merit[30], in Soviet Union[31], founded in 1928[32]; Order of Glory Third Class[13], a grade of an order[33], in Soviet Union[34]; Order of the Patriotic War, 1st class[14], a grade of an order[35], in Soviet Union[36]; Excellence in People's Education of the Ukrainian SSR[15], an award[37], in Soviet Union[38], founded in 1945[39]; and Excellent in Education of the USSR[16], an award[40], in Soviet Union[41], founded in 1967[42].
Death and Burial
Polikarp Bobrobskyi died on +1992-03-26T00:00:00Z[5]. He passed away in Sumy[4].
